The full length paper should be sub-divided as follows:
A separate sheet containing the title of the paper, surname of the authors with initials, Institutions and postal addresses
A summary giving brief and self-contained abstract of the paper
Introduction containing a brief consideration of the problem, short survey of the relevant literature and aim of the work
Materials and Methods including adequate and head-wise description of techniques and the experimental plan
Results and Discussion
Acknowledgements
References. The list of references as per the format such as:
Batty, I. and Walker, P.D. (1964). J. Pathol. Bacteriol., 88: 327.
Tables, illustrations and diagrams should be given on separate sheets. For preparation of illustration 2 copies of original photograph in glossy finish should be submitted. It must bear the title of article on its back and its legend on separate page.
"Short Communications” shall report result of sufficient significance to merit publication in advance of a more comprehensive paper, which confirms and adds to the existing knowledge but the data are not sufficient to justify a full paper. It should also contain a brief Introduction and the methodology. However, methods used must be adequately described with relevant references(s). Such communication should not exceed four printed pages including title, reference and figures, illustrations, photographs or tables. It should be written as running matter without any subheading.
